MANILA, Philippines — The Metropolitan Manila Development Authority (MMDA) reported flooding in parts of Mandaluyong and Parañaque City on Saturday due to rains brought by the southwest monsoon or habagat.
At the EDSA Shaw tunnel northbound in Mandaluyong, floodwaters reached gutter-deep but remained passable to all types of vehicles.

In Parañaque, Dr. A. Santos Avenue at 4th Estate, Barangay San Antonio, was half-tire deep and not passable to light vehicles going northbound.
